One of the better restaurant options in Marbella's old town, Skina is a stylish but spare dining room that lacks the panache of a beachfront address but makes up for it with stellar cuisine and recently awarded its first Michelin star. Simple, crisp white walls surround a one-room eatery with leather high-back chairs and well-pressed tables cloths adorned with more colorful porcelain plates and crystal glassware. Bold, colorful modern artwork is splashed across walls as an astute staff works the room with white glove service honed over year sin the local culinary industry.

The Food

Opened in 2005, a double chef kitchen led by Victor Trochi and Daniel Rosado offer an impressive ala carte and tasting menu of Spanish and international kitchen. Meals begin with a fig martini with truffle shavings, scallops and beetroot cannelloni and Iberian pork with red butter ice cream. Fish dishes vary between sea bass on eel risotto and wild turbot with spicy carrot while grilled meats include a standout lamb shoulder with asparagus or Moroccan-style duck foie gras.
